Jim Goodwin hopes Dundee United can develop the level of consistency he craves now his raft of summer signings have had a chance to size up each opponent in the Premiership.

The Tannadice boss overhauled his squad despite finishing fourth last term, and his new-look team currently sit seventh in the table after winning just three games in their first round of 11 fixtures.

Goodwin has challenged his players to embark on an upturn in form when they host a newly-promoted Falkirk side who are fifth after taking 11 points from their last six matches.

“Falkirk have shown that if you can put a run of victories together in a short period of time, it can really make a difference to the outlook of the table,” said the Irishman.

“We need to win games of football, that’s what it all boils down to. We’ve not lost a whole load of games up to now but we’ve had too many draws and a lot of those draws came from winning positions.

“I think there’s been great learnings taken over the last 11 games from this group of players that was put together in the summer. I think now they know exactly what to face from each of the opposition coming up. Hopefully that will stand us in good stead.”
